微信小程序作为微信生态的一部分,为用户提供了便捷的移动应用体验。其中,充值功能是许多小程序中不可或缺的一部分,它允许用户通过微信支付进行在线充值。以下是快速掌握微信小程序开发与充值功能实现的教程:
一、了解微信小程序框架
1. 注册开发者账号:首先,你需要在微信公众平台注册一个小程序账号。完成注册后,你将获得一个appid,这是你在开发过程中唯一需要记住的信息。
2. 学习小程序基础知识:熟悉小程序的基本概念,包括页面、组件、事件等。这些基础知识将帮助你理解后续的开发过程。
3. 了解微信支付:微信支付是微信小程序的核心功能之一。你需要了解微信支付的api和相关文档,以便在你的小程序中集成支付功能。
二、创建小程序项目
1. 选择开发工具:根据你的开发经验和喜好,选择合适的开发工具。目前,微信官方提供了开发者工具,方便开发者进行代码编写、预览和调试。
2. 创建项目:在开发者工具中,创建一个新的小程序项目。填写必要的信息,如项目名称、描述等。
3. 设计界面:根据需求设计小程序的用户界面。可以使用微信提供的模板或者自己绘制界面。
三、实现充值功能
1. 添加支付相关组件:在小程序的页面中,添加微信支付的相关组件,如支付按钮、订单详情页等。确保这些组件正确无误地添加到页面上。
2. 处理支付逻辑:编写代码来处理用户的支付请求。这包括接收支付结果、处理支付失败的情况等。
3. 更新数据库:当用户完成支付后,需要更新数据库中的相关信息,以反映充值的状态。
四、测试与优化
1. 单元测试:对小程序的各个功能模块进行单元测试,确保它们能够正常工作。
2. 性能优化:检查小程序的性能,确保它在加载和运行时不会占用过多的资源。
3. 用户体验优化:根据用户反馈和测试结果,不断优化小程序的用户体验。
五、发布与维护
1. 提交审核:在小程序开发完成后,提交给微信官方进行审核。审核通过后,你的小程序就可以正式上线了。
2. 持续维护:上线后,定期检查小程序的稳定性和安全性,及时修复可能出现的问题。
3. 收集用户反馈:积极收集用户反馈,了解他们的需求和建议,不断改进小程序的功能和体验。
通过以上步骤,你可以快速掌握微信小程序开发与充值功能的实现。在整个过程中,不断学习和实践是非常重要的。随着你对微信小程序开发技术的深入了解,你将能够开发出更加完善和有趣的小程序。